ORDER
The Civil Revision Petition has been filed seeking a direction to the learned Principal District Munsif, Aruppukkottai to dispose of the O.S. No.294 of 2013, within a stipulated time as fixed by this Court.
2. The petitioner would submit that the 1st respondent has filed a suit in O.S.No.294 of 2013 for declaration and for recovery of possession against the petitioners and the second respondent. The petitioners who are the defendants in the suit, filed their written statement, even as early as on 27.11.2013. Though the issues have been framed and the suit is ripe for trial, but the trial Court has not taken the matter for trial.
3. The grievance of the revision petitioner is that the 1st respondent is prolonging the matter and the matter is pending from the year 2013 and the same is being adjourned by the trial Court periodically and therefore, the petitioners have come up with this civil revision petition for the aforesaid prayer.
4. Heard the learned Counsel for the petitioner and perused the materials available on record.
5. Since the case is for a limited relief of early disposal, no notice need be sent to the respondent.
6. A perusal of the 'B' Diary extract would go to show that as stated by the learned counsel for the petitioner, the case has been adjourned on several occasions without any valid reason. https://hcservices.ecourts.gov.in/hcservices/
Therefore, this Court, without going into the merits of the allegation raised by the revision petitioner, is inclined to direct the Court below to dispose of the suit in O.S.No.294 of 2013, within a stipulated period.
7. In view of the above, the learned Principal District Munsif, Aruppukkottai, is directed to dispose of suit in O.S.No.294 of 2013, on merits and in accordance with law, within a period of six months from the date of receipt of a copy of this order.
8. The Civil Revision Petition is ordered accordingly. No costs.
